Technical Background

The temperature treatment methods in medical industry are microwave therapy, microwave hyperthermia, radiofrequency hyperthermia, and magnetic resonance imaging. In microwave hyperthermia, the main factor affecting the accuracy of temperature measurement results is the interference of microwave or radio frequency. The metal made temperature sensor probe will produce inductive current in microwave field, which makes the measurement results cannot reflect the real temperature of tumor tissues. Whether hyperthermia is effective, the key question is to heat the tumor above the effective treatment temperature. If the tumor temperature is below the treatment temperature, not only has no treatment effect, but also may promote the spread of the tumor, if the temperature is too high, may damage the normal tissue, in about 42℃,1℃ difference can cause multiple changes of cell survival rate. Clinical temperature measurement accuracy within 37℃ ~ 46℃ should be within ±0.2℃, so accurate temperature measurement is the key technology in microwave hyperthermia.

Under the special environment of microwave, radio frequency and high frequency, the fluorescence fiber temperature measurement system can measure the online temperature in real time, which exactly reflects the real temperature of the measured position, and is the optimal temperature measurement method.
